## Further Reading

If you've been bitten by the flaky DNS resolution in the Pondside staging cluster, you're not alone. The short version: the Quillbeam resolver occasionally caches stale records when the upstream zone rotates, and retries mask it until they don't. Marit from the platform squad wrote up the full timeline, including why bumping the TTL alone didn't fix it and what the sidecar patch actually changes. Worth ten minutes before the sync so we're all arguing from the same facts. Full writeup lives here.

wiki page, tadug-yagap: https://jira.qorvelsys.internal/pages/browse/display/projects/5e6c

**Q: Why did my request get a 429 from the Tollgate gateway?**

Tollgate enforces per-service token buckets: 200 requests/minute default, bursts up to 50. Limits are keyed on the calling service identity, not IP. If you're reviewing code that retries on 429, check it honors the Retry-After header and backs off exponentially — hammering the gateway triggers a temporary ban. Custom limits require a quota entry in the gateway config repo, approved by the platform team. For quota increases or disputes, email the gateway owners at the address below.

escalation mailbox, fahaf-bajep: druael@lumiccorp.internal

Alert: Postmortem published for the Corvane stale-cache incident (INC-417). Root cause: edge nodes in the Westharrow region served expired catalog entries after a TTL misconfiguration in release 9.3. Impact: incorrect pricing for roughly forty minutes. Fix shipped in 9.3.1; cache invalidation hooks now block deploys on validation failure. Release manager sign-off required before 9.4 proceeds. Send sign-off or objections to the address below.

pager mailbox: praax_ralok_kaswyn@merlaqcorp.example

Handover note — Quillport API pagination. Support keeps seeing customers report missing records; root cause is cursor pagination breaking when results are sorted by a non-unique field. Mitigation shipped in v1.9: cursors now include a tiebreaker key. Older cursors remain valid for 30 days, then return a 410 with guidance. Escalations about expired cursors should be routed to the owner named below.

approver of hahaf-hahaf = Druion Druius Kasax Eliox